Discover Lexington
The New England suburb northwest of Boston known as Lexington is recognized for its beautiful landscapes and variety of restaurants, cafes, shops, and bakeries. Home to historic museums, tours, and exciting entertainment, visitors will experience a warm welcoming feeling as they traverse the quaint neighborhood. You can enjoy a cozy Italian meal or visit one of the many modern American restaurants. Are you craving the delight of local clam chowder? Then, there are great seafood options for you. Many of the restaurants even offer a variety of vegetarian and gluten-free dishes to fit everyone’s appetite. One of the charming cafes in the neighborhood would be the perfect spot for a quick lunch-time meal. You could even explore the night life and stop into one of the many taverns or bars!
